服务器农场是云计算时代的基石,是一种通过虚拟化技术将大量服务器整合在一起,形成一个可动态扩展、高效、可靠的IT基础设施,服务器农场可以为用户提供按需分配的计算资源、存储资源、网络资源等,实现资源的共享和高效利用,服务器农场具有高效、可扩展、可靠、安全等优点,是云计算时代不可或缺的基础设施之一,随着云计算技术的不断发展,服务器农场将在未来发挥更加重要的作用。
在数字化时代,数据已成为企业最宝贵的资产,为了高效地存储、处理和保护这些数据,服务器农场应运而生,作为云计算时代的基石,服务器农场不仅为企业提供了强大的计算能力,还通过优化资源分配和降低运营成本,推动了数字化转型的浪潮,本文将深入探讨服务器农场的定义、架构、优势、挑战以及未来发展趋势,以期为读者提供一个全面而深入的理解。
服务器农场的定义
服务器农场,顾名思义,是由多台服务器组成的集合体,通过网络相互连接,形成一个高度可扩展的计算资源池,这些服务器可以运行各种应用程序、处理数据请求、存储信息,并为用户提供稳定、可靠的计算服务,与传统的单一服务器相比,服务器农场具有更高的性能、更大的存储容量和更强的可扩展性。
服务器农场的架构
服务器农场的架构通常包括以下几个关键组件:
- 物理服务器:构成服务器农场的基本单元,负责执行各种计算任务。
- 虚拟化平台:通过虚拟化技术,将物理服务器转化为多个虚拟服务器,提高资源利用率。
- 网络基础设施:包括交换机、路由器等网络设备,负责在服务器之间传输数据。
- 存储系统:用于存储服务器农场中的数据,可以是本地存储或通过网络连接的远程存储。
- 管理系统:用于监控和管理服务器农场的运行状态,包括资源分配、故障检测等。
- 安全系统:确保服务器农场的安全性,防止未经授权的访问和数据泄露。
服务器农场的优势
- 高性能计算:通过并行处理和分布式计算,服务器农场能够处理大规模的数据和复杂的计算任务。
- 可扩展性:根据需求随时增加或减少服务器数量,灵活调整计算资源。
- 成本效益:通过共享资源和优化管理,降低单位计算成本,提高投资回报率。
- 可靠性:通过冗余设计和故障转移机制,确保服务的连续性和稳定性。
- 灵活性:支持多种操作系统、应用程序和编程语言,满足不同的业务需求。
- 安全性:通过访问控制、加密技术和安全审计等措施,保护数据的安全性。
服务器农场的挑战与解决方案
尽管服务器农场具有诸多优势,但在实际应用中仍面临一些挑战,以下是常见的挑战及相应的解决方案:
- 能耗问题:随着服务器数量的增加,能耗和散热成为一大问题,解决方案包括使用高效能比的硬件、优化服务器布局和采用先进的散热技术。
- 管理复杂性:大规模服务器集群的管理和维护变得异常复杂,解决方案是采用自动化管理工具(如Ansible、Puppet等)和容器化技术(如Docker、Kubernetes等),简化管理过程。
- 安全性威胁:黑客攻击和内部人员误操作可能导致数据泄露和损失,解决方案是加强访问控制、定期安全审计和采用最新的安全技术和协议(如TLS/SSL加密)。
- 数据一致性问题:在分布式系统中,数据同步和一致性问题可能引发错误,解决方案是采用分布式数据库(如Cassandra、HBase等)和一致性算法(如Raft、Paxos等)。
- 网络延迟:网络延迟可能影响服务器的性能和响应速度,解决方案是优化网络拓扑结构、采用高速网络技术和实施网络负载均衡。
服务器农场的未来发展趋势
随着技术的不断进步和应用场景的不断拓展,服务器农场将呈现以下发展趋势:
- 边缘计算:将计算资源推向更接近数据源的地方,减少网络延迟和提高响应速度,在自动驾驶汽车中部署边缘计算节点,实时处理传感器数据和做出决策。
- 量子计算:利用量子比特进行高速计算和信息处理,解决传统计算机无法解决的问题,虽然目前仍处于实验阶段,但未来有望颠覆现有的计算模式。
- 无服务器架构:将应用程序分解为一系列独立的函数或微服务,每个函数都由独立的容器或虚拟机执行,这种架构降低了服务器的管理复杂度,提高了系统的灵活性和可扩展性,AWS Lambda和Azure Functions等云服务提供商已经提供了无服务器架构的支持。
- 容器化技术:通过容器化技术(如Docker)将应用程序及其依赖项打包成一个轻量级的、可移植的单元,实现快速部署和扩展,Kubernetes作为容器编排工具,将极大地简化容器化应用的管理和维护过程。
- 人工智能和机器学习:将AI和ML技术应用于服务器农场的管理和优化中,实现自动化运维、智能故障预测和性能优化等功能,利用深度学习算法预测服务器的能耗和故障率,提前采取预防措施。
- 区块链技术:利用区块链技术实现数据的去中心化存储和加密验证,提高数据的安全性和可信度,在供应链管理中应用区块链技术实现产品的追溯和防伪功能。
- 绿色计算:关注服务器的能耗和环境影响,采用节能技术和环保材料构建绿色数据中心,使用太阳能和风能作为电力来源、采用液冷散热技术等措施降低能耗和碳排放量。
- 5G/6G网络:随着5G/6G网络的普及和发展,将为服务器农场提供更高速度、更低延迟的网络连接支持更多的应用场景和更高的性能要求,在远程医疗、自动驾驶等领域实现实时数据传输和处理功能。
- 量子互联网:基于量子纠缠原理构建的网络基础设施将实现超高速、超安全的通信方式有望为服务器农场提供前所未有的连接速度和安全性保障,虽然目前仍处于研究阶段但未来有望彻底改变现有的通信模式并推动云计算技术的进一步发展。
- 隐私保护:随着数据隐私保护法规的日益严格(如GDPR等),如何保护用户数据隐私成为了一个重要议题,未来服务器农场将更加注重数据隐私保护技术的研发和应用如差分隐私、同态加密等技术将为用户提供更加安全可靠的云服务体验,同时还将加强用户授权和访问控制机制确保用户能够自主管理自己的数据隐私和安全权限。
- 跨云互操作性:随着多云架构的普及和发展不同云服务提供商之间的互操作性和兼容性将成为一个重要议题未来服务器农场将更加注重跨云互操作性的研究和应用以实现不同云服务提供商之间的无缝对接和资源共享从而为用户提供更加灵活多样的云服务选择方案并降低用户的迁移成本和风险,例如通过API网关实现不同云服务提供商之间的API兼容性和互操作性通过数据交换平台实现不同云服务提供商之间的数据共享和同步等举措来推动跨云互操作性的发展并提升用户体验和价值创造空间,此外还将加强标准化工作推动不同云服务提供商之间的标准化接口和协议的实现以简化跨云互操作性的实现过程并降低用户的迁移成本和风险,总之随着技术的不断进步和应用场景的不断拓展未来服务器农场将呈现出更加多样化、智能化和高效化的特点并为企业和个人提供更加优质可靠的云服务体验和支持数字化转型的快速发展进程!

